Angles- What's My Angle? - 0 views
-
Contributed by Karen LaRossa (thanks!) - Teachers can adjust this site for numerous needs- to model angles/types, set up the angle game (students set angles to set degrees) etc. A myriad of options! While this site can really span presentation and engagement as well, it can certainly give students an opportunity to demonstrate knowledge of angles. Offers many instances for differentiation for all students.

Mass and Capacity in the Metric System- The Wager Game - 0 views
-
Contributed by Karen LaRossa (thanks!) - (located on MCPS UDL Share Space) Students wager points, then answer T/F question about the metric system in order to gain/lose points. Game allows students to demonstrate knowledge of metric measurement. Easily adapted for all students. Can be paired with text reader (e.g. NaturalReader) to provide access for struggling readers.

Excel Activities - 3 views
-
Contributed by Karen LaRossa (thanks!) - Misleading Statistics- Excel Activity Small group activity allows students to analyze data to discover how graphs may be misleading. Students use self discovery methods and collaboration to determine misleading representation among graphs and decide on the best representation of the data.
